Output 1135008614eadf91eaba2a92a901f3126500100fb006c0cf96d764c6ecb22b00:0

value
6593843
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38a081572f1cab7bee3aa183101242e72868f186 OP_EQUALVERIFY OP_CHECKSIG
address
16AR7qpz3Fe4dLQjigd7pkZ2BXAb31PebC
transaction
1135008614eadf91eaba2a92a901f3126500100fb006c0cf96d764c6ecb22b00
spent
true